Expert Insights on Selecting the Finest Tuna

When selecting tuna, chefs prioritize certain characteristics to ensure optimal flavor and texture. A consistent preference among the interviewed chefs is Tonnino Yellowfin Tuna Fillets in Olive Oil. Chef Lyew emphasizes that olive oil not only preserves the tuna but also imparts a rich, moist texture and depth of flavor. She advises consumers to check ingredient labels to confirm that the product contains only extra-virgin olive oil and no other oils. For those seeking a lighter alternative, Tonnino Yellowfin Tuna Fillets in Spring Water is also highly recommended. Yellowfin tuna is generally favored over albacore or skipjack for its superior moisture content and richer taste. Grace Vallo, founder of Tastefully Grace, specifically highlights Tonnino Yellowfin Tuna Ventresca in Olive Oil, explaining that the ventresca, or belly cut, offers an incredibly tender, melt-in-your-mouth experience with a buttery flavor, making it a luxurious choice for special occasions. Beyond taste, sustainable fishing practices are a critical consideration for these chefs. They recommend looking for labels such as "pole-caught," "pole-and-line-caught," or "FAD-free" to support methods that help prevent overfishing, as advised by the Monterey Bay Aquarium Seafood Watch program.

Mastering Tuna Preparation: Techniques from the Pros

To truly unlock the potential of olive oil-packed tuna, culinary professionals offer valuable tips. Grace Vallo suggests draining and discarding the original olive oil from the can, then replacing it with fresh, high-quality extra-virgin olive oil. This technique eliminates any lingering "fishy" or "old" flavors from the packaging oil, enhancing the overall freshness of the dish. Vallo frequently uses Tonnino tuna in her insalata di tonno e fagioli, an Italian dish combining tuna with white beans for a protein-rich meal. Chef Lyew also favors Tonnino for Mediterranean-inspired recipes, often pairing it with capers, lemon, and fresh herbs. She creatively incorporates it into savory cream puffs with whipped crème fraîche, dill, and lemon. Rachel Riggs, author of In Good Health, specifically recommends Tonnino in olive oil for her exquisite tonnato sauce, a creamy, savory tuna-based Italian sauce traditionally served with summer vegetables like tomatoes, though Riggs prefers it with fennel and radicchio for added complexity.
